Turtle Fur partnered with the National Parks Conservation Association (NPCA) and the Creative Action Network’s See America Project over the spring and summer to promote the National Parks Service centennial celebration.

The Vermont-based headwear and accessory company collaborated with the NPCA on a multi-use tubular neck product, which was sold through turtlefur.com and at the Outdoor Retailer show, with all proceeds being donated to the NPCA. Turtle Fur also made a contribution on the behalf of store buyers that visited its OR show booth as well as regional shows they attended.

Turtle Fur presented the NPCA with a check for $4,019.97 to use toward the latter’s continued efforts in conserving the nation’s parks.

The NPCA is an independent membership organization devoted to advocacy on behalf of the National Parks System. Its mission is “to protect and enhance America’s National Park System for present and future generations.”
